Dying Light’s Seventh Anniversary Ends With Free Weapon Skins
After years of silence on the radio and then a sudden, long-awaited update, Dying Light 2 Stay Human is finally coming out early next month. Fans of the first game may still be in disbelief as the sequel has struggled to get out of what appears to be development hell. It’s been seven years since the zombie-infested Haran was first introduced to the world, and Techland is getting ready to celebrate with its community as the sequel’s release date draws closer and closer. Dying Light’s seventh anniversary will kick off with a flashy, free weapon skin.

So now you’ll be able to decapitate zombies in style. But, let’s be honest, Dying light was accompanied by some serious subtleties. Parkour mechanics, an eerie weapon crafting system with eye-catching mods, and a claustrophobic atmosphere that includes terrifying chase scenes made Dying Light memorable. Brian Shea has reviewed action RPG and concludes his thoughts that:
“Despite the technical and parkour blunders, the rewarding combat mechanics, well-executed story, and excellent cooperative multiplayer give players an enjoyable time in the shadows of the apocalypse. Dying Light is a powerful open-world zombie game that delivers a good experience on nearly every front.”
Hopefully Dying Light 2 Stay Human will garner similar acclaim when it releases on February 4th for P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X/S, PlayStation 4, Xbox One, Switch (coming out at a later date). there after delay) and PC.
